Six God Alphabet Peter


"please wake up peter. please wake up. you need to learn your alphabet now peter."


Peter Millard

Peter Millard is an animation artist from the Malvern Hills in England but is now based in South London where he has a studio. His absurdist hand painted short animations have been exhibited and shown around the world in various film festivals and gallery's.


Director:Peter Millard
2016 / United Kingdom / 0:06:43